Explanations:
โข ์น์ (chi-a) means โteethโ in a biological or dental context.
โข It is used primarily in medical or formal contexts relating to oral health.
โข The term is somewhat interchangeable with ์ด (i), which also means tooth or teeth, though ์น์ is more technical.
Other Words with the Same Meaning:
โข ์ด (romanized: i) โ common everyday word for tooth(teeth). It is more frequently used in daily conversation.
Alternate Meanings (Slang and Others):
โข There arenโt widely recognized slang meanings for ์น์; it is used almost exclusively to refer to the anatomical term โteeth.โ
